Red list status in Japan
Endangered (EN): Ministry of the Environment
Critically Endangered + Endangered (CR+EN): Miyagi
Near Threatened (NT): Fukushima
Vulnerable: Ibaraki
Critically Endangered (A): Chiba
Vulnerable (VU): Tokyo Izu
Data Deficient (DD): Tokyo Ogasawara
Vulnerable: Kanagawa
Vulnerable (VU): Ishikawa
Vulnerable: Fukui
Critically Endangered (CR): Shizuoka
Vulnerable : Aichi
CR+EN: Osaka
Critically Endangered + Endangered: Hyogo
Near Threatened (NT): Wakayama
Critically Endangered + Endangered (CR+EN): Tottori
Data Deficient: Okayama
Endangered (EN): Tokushima
Critically Endangered + Endangered (CR+EN): Ehime
Critically Endangered + Endangered (CR+EN): Kochi
Critically Endangered + Endangered: Saga
Endangered (EN): Nagasaki
Critically Endangered (CR): Kumamoto
Endangered (EN): Oita
Near Threatened (NT-g): Miyazaki
Vulnerable: Kagoshima
Vulnerable (VU): Okinawa
